Secret Definitions and Concepts



To comprehend the differences in between Surety Contract bonds and insurance coverage, it's important to comprehend vital meanings and ideas.

Surety Contract bonds are a three-party arrangement where the guaranty ensures the Performance of a legal commitment by the principal to the obligee. The principal is the celebration that obtains the bond, the obligee is the celebration that calls for the bond, and the surety is the celebration that assures the Performance.

Insurance policy, on the other hand, is a two-party agreement where the insurance firm accepts compensate the guaranteed for specific losses or problems in exchange for the payment of premiums.

Unlike insurance, Surety Contract bonds don't give economic defense to the principal. Instead, they give assurance to the obligee that the principal will certainly meet their legal commitments.

Types of Insurance Coverage Offered



Now allow's check out the different kinds of insurance coverage offered in Surety Contract bonds and insurance coverage.

When it comes to surety Contract bonds, there are two major kinds of protection to consider:

- ** Performance Bonds **: These bonds give financial security to the job proprietor in case the contractor stops working to complete the task as agreed upon. If the professional defaults or falls short to meet the terms of the Contract, the Performance bond makes certain that the job proprietor is made up for any kind of economic losses incurred.



- ** Repayment Bonds **: Repayment bonds are made to safeguard subcontractors and vendors. They guarantee that the service provider will pay all costs and expenditures associated with the task, guaranteeing that subcontractors and vendors aren't left unpaid.

On the other hand, insurance commonly uses protection in the form of plans for different dangers, such as home damages, obligation, or accident. Insurance plan supply economic defense in case of unexpected crashes or losses.

Application and Authorization Process



When you have decided on the kind of protection you need, the following action is to recognize the application and authorization procedure for obtaining Surety Contract bonds or insurance.

For Surety Contract bonds, the procedure generally involves sending an application to a surety business along with appropriate financial files and job details. The surety business will assess your economic toughness, experience, and online reputation to identify if you're qualified for bond protection. This process can take a couple of weeks, depending upon the intricacy of the job and the surety firm's workload.
